Part 4 - The Application of Faith

Overview: Sanctified: In the Light of Christ

Synopsis

One aspect of the sanctifying work of Christ is the separation of the believer from darkness into the light of Christ. The knowledge of the truth that comes through Christ by the Holy Spirit is an important element in being fruitful in Christ. The light that Christ brings has a direct relationship to escaping the lust of the world and to being a partaker of God's holy nature. The regenerated believer has been set apart from darkness into the light of Christ by the work of Christ. Sanctification is based on resting upon Jesus Christ as the Way. He is the light and way through which God is known. By reckoning and abiding in the light of the knowledge of God the believer can be fruitful in the sanctified position he has in Jesus Christ.
